Shiffman ML. Approach to the patient with chronic hepatitis B and decompensated cirrhosis. Liver Int 2020; 40 Suppl 1:22-26. [PMID: 32077612 DOI: 10.1111/liv.14359] [Citation(s) in RCA: 5] [Impact Index Per Article: 1.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/25/2019] [Accepted: 12/26/2019] [Indexed: 12/14/2022]
Abstract
Patients with chronic hepatitis B virus (HBV) can develop progressive fibrosis, cirrhosis and hepatocellular carcinoma. Patients with chronic HBV and cirrhosis are at risk of developing hepatic decompensation and have high mortality without antiviral therapy and/or liver transplantation. Treatment of chronic HBV with antiviral therapy is indicated in all patients with cirrhosis whatever the HBe-antigen status and serum alanine aminotransferase (ALT), so that hepatic decompensation can be prevented. Initiating antiviral therapy in patients with decompensated cirrhosis can improve liver function, Child-Turcotte-Pugh (CTP) and model for end-stage liver disease (MELD) scores, as well as the need for liver transplantation and mortality. Patients with chronic HBV and cirrhosis who do not respond to antiviral therapy with normalization of ALT may have a co-existent liver disorder. One of the most common co-existent liver disorders present in patients with chronic HBV is non-alcoholic fatty liver disease (NAFLD). Patients with chronic HBV, NAFLD and cirrhosis may be at risk of developing decompensated cirrhosis and require a liver transplant. If patients with chronic HBV require liver transplantation, infection of the liver graft with HBV can be prevented with antiviral therapy.

Abstract
Chronic hepatitis D (CHD) results from an infection with the hepatitis B virus and hepatitis D virus (HDV). CHD is the most severe form of human viral hepatitis. Current treatment options consist of interferon alfa, which is effective only in a minority of patients. Study of HDV molecular virology has resulted in new approaches entering clinical trials, with phase-3 studies the most advanced. These include the entry inhibitor bulevirtide, the nucleic acid polymer REP 2139-Ca, the farnesyltransferase inhibitor lonafarnib, and pegylated interferon lambda. This article summarizes the available data on these emerging therapeutics.

Sáez-González E, Vinaixa C, San Juan F, Hontangas V, Benlloch S, Aguilera V, Rubín A, García M, Prieto M, López-Andujar R, Berenguer M. Impact of hepatitis C virus (HCV) antiviral treatment on the need for liver transplantation (LT). Liver Int 2018; 38:1022-1027. [PMID: 29105320 DOI: 10.1111/liv.13618] [Citation(s) in RCA: 17] [Impact Index Per Article: 2.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/27/2017] [Accepted: 10/26/2017] [Indexed: 12/13/2022]
Abstract
BACKGROUND Therapies for hepatitis C virus (HCV) infection have revolutionized the treatment of patients with chronic HCV infection. The effect of these therapies on the epidemiology of liver transplantation (LT) has yet to be elucidated. AIM To establish whether the indications for LT have changed as a result of the introduction of new therapies for HCV. MATERIALS AND METHODS We conducted a retrospective study based on a prospectively maintained registry of patients who undergo LT at La Fe Hospital in Valencia from 1997 to 2016. An analysis of outcome measures over time stratified by LT indications was performed. RESULTS From January 1997 to December 2016, 2379 patients were listed for LT. Of these, 1113 (47%) were listed for HCV cirrhosis±hepatocellular carcinoma (HCC). This percentage varied significantly over time declining from 48.8% in the 1997-2009 initial period (IFN-based regimens) to 33% in the 2014-2016 final period (DAAs regimens) (P = .03). However, during that period, the proportion of those included in the waiting list (WL) due to HCV-HCC increased significantly (P = .001). In addition, among HCV-positive waitlisted patients with decompensated cirrhosis without HCC, the proportion of those with an HCV-alcohol mixed etiology also increased significantly over time (P = .001). Of all HCV-positive waitlisted patients, 203 were eventually removed from the WL due to either clinical improvement (n = 77) or more frequently worsening/death (n = 126). CONCLUSIONS The proportion of patients wait-listed for LT for decompensated HCV cirrhosis has significantly decreased over time. These changes are possibly related to the large-scale use of direct-acting antivirals.

Pascasio JM, Vinaixa C, Ferrer MT, Colmenero J, Rubin A, Castells L, Manzano ML, Lorente S, Testillano M, Xiol X, Molina E, González-Diéguez L, Otón E, Pascual S, Santos B, Herrero JI, Salcedo M, Montero JL, Sánchez-Antolín G, Narváez I, Nogueras F, Giráldez Á, Prieto M, Forns X, Londoño MC. Clinical outcomes of patients undergoing antiviral therapy while awaiting liver transplantation. J Hepatol 2017; 67:1168-1176. Abstract
BACKGROUND & AIMS Antiviral therapy for the treatment of hepatitis C (HCV) infection has proved to be safe and efficacious in patients with cirrhosis awaiting liver transplantation (LT). However, the information regarding the clinical impact of viral eradication in patients on the waiting list is still limited. The aim of the study was to investigate the probability of delisting in patients who underwent antiviral therapy, and the clinical outcomes of these delisted patients. METHODS Observational, multicenter and retrospective analysis was carried out on prospectively collected data from patients positive for HCV, treated with an interferon-free regimen, while awaiting LT in 18 hospitals in Spain. RESULTS In total, 238 patients were enrolled in the study. The indication for LT was decompensated cirrhosis (with or without hepatocellular carcinoma [HCC]) in 171 (72%) patients, and HCC in 67 (28%) patients. Sustained virologic response (SVR) rate was significantly higher in patients with compensated cirrhosis and HCC (92% vs. 83% in patients with decompensated cirrhosis with or without HCC, p=0.042). Among 122 patients with decompensated cirrhosis without HCC, 29 (24%) were delisted due to improvement. No patient with baseline MELD score >20 was delisted. After delisting (median follow-up of 88weeks), three patients had clinical decompensations and three had de novo HCC. Only two of the patients with HCC had to be re-admitted onto the waiting list. The remaining 23 patients remained stable, with no indication for LT. CONCLUSIONS Antiviral therapy is safe and efficacious in patients awaiting LT. A quarter of patients with decompensated cirrhosis can be delisted asa result of clinical improvement, which appears to be remain stable in most patients. Thus, delisting is a safe strategy that could spare organs and benefit other patients with a more urgent need. LAY SUMMARY Antiviral therapy in patients awaiting liver transplantation is safe and efficacious. Viral eradication allows removal from the waiting list of a quarter of treated patients. Delisting because of clinical improvement is a safe strategy that can spare organs for patients in urgent need.

Iacobellis A, Cozzolongo R, Minerva N, Valvano MR, Niro GA, Fontana R, Palmieri O, Ippolito A, Andriulli A. Feasibility of pegylated interferon and ribavirin in hepatitis C-related cirrhosis with neutropenia or thrombocytopenia. Dig Liver Dis 2014; 46:621-4. Abstract
AIM To investigate the feasibility of pegylated interferon plus ribavirin treatment in cirrhotic patients who presented with, or developed while on-treatment, platelet counts ≤ 80,000/μL and/or neutrophil counts ≤ 1,500/μL. METHODS A retrospective analysis of prospectively gathered data on 123 cirrhotic patients treated with pegylated interferon and ribavirin. Adverse effects and haematological changes were monitored: bleeding and infectious events were registered and related to platelet and absolute neutrophil counts. RESULTS Among the 58 patients (47.2%) with nadir platelets ≤ 50,000/μL during therapy, 6 (10.3%) experienced a bleeding episode; of the remaining 65 patients with platelets constantly >50,000/μL, 3 (4.6%) bled. Of the 11 bleedings, 3 manifested during an infection, while patients had platelets >50,000/μL. Nadir neutrophils ≤ 750/μL occurred in 45 patients (38.2%) during treatment, and 14 of them (29.8%) had an infectious event. Infections were also documented in 18 of the 76 patients (23.7%) with neutrophils constantly >750/μL. CONCLUSIONS The study reveals the feasibility of treating cirrhotic patients with cytopenia with pegylated interferon and ribavirin, as bleeding or infectious events under therapy were unrelated to platelet and neutrophil counts. Withdrawal of therapy or variations in the pre-assigned dosages of either pegylated interferon or ribavirin owing to abnormally low haematological parameters seems to no longer be tenable.

Saito T, Iida S, Kawanishi T. Population pharmacokinetic-pharmacodynamic modeling and simulation of platelet decrease induced by peg-interferon-alpha 2a. Drug Metab Pharmacokinet 2012; 27:614-20. Abstract
Peg-interferon-alpha-2a (PEG-IFN) has been used all over the world including Japan as the standard of care for chronic hepatitis C (CHC). PEG-IFN causes platelet count decrease, while CHC patients with compensated liver cirrhosis have a low baseline of platelets. To use PEG-IFN more safely in these patients, we analyzed the effect of PEG-IFN on the longitudinal platelet profile with a pharmacokinetic-pharmacodynamic model. Platelet count and serum PEG-IFN concentration obtained from a Japanese clinical study on 40 patients were analyzed. The serum PEG-IFN concentration profile was fitted with an open 1-compartment model and the platelet profile was fitted with a turnover model. After the final model was fixed, the platelet profiles were simulated with various platelet baselines. The simulation revealed that according to PEG-IFN administration platelets decreased gradually and reached steady state within 12 weeks, and almost subjects would not have a lower platelet count than the criteria for discontinuation of the treatment. Once administration was discontinued, platelets recovered up to the baseline within several weeks. In conclusion, platelet count was predicted to be about a 30% (5th-95th percentiles in 1,000 simulation: 11-66%) decrease and to return to the baseline value in 4 to 8 weeks after the last administration of PEG-IFN.

Walter SR, Thein HH, Amin J, Gidding HF, Ward K, Law MG, George J, Dore GJ. Trends in mortality after diagnosis of hepatitis B or C infection: 1992-2006. J Hepatol 2011; 54:879-86. Abstract
BACKGROUND & AIMS Chronic hepatitis B (HBV) or C (HCV) virus infection has been associated with increased risk of death, particularly from liver- and drug-related causes. We examined specific causes of death among a population-based cohort of people infected with HBV or HCV to identify areas of excess risk and examine trends in mortality. METHODS HBV and HCV cases notified to the New South Wales (NSW) Health Department between 1992 and 2006 were linked to cause of death data and HIV/AIDS notifications. Mortality rates and standardised mortality ratios (SMRs) were calculated using person time methodology, with NSW population rates used as a comparison. RESULTS The study cohort comprised 42,480 individuals with HBV mono-infection and 82,034 with HCV mono-infection. HIV co-infection increased the overall mortality rate three to 10-fold compared to mono-infected groups. Liver-related deaths were associated with high excess risk of mortality in both HBV and HCV groups (SMR 10.0, 95% CI 9.0-11.1; 15.8, 95% CI 14.8-16.8). Drug-related deaths among the HCV group also represented an elevated excess risk (SMR 15.4, 95% CI 14.5-16.3). Rates of hepatocellular carcinoma (HCC)-related death remained steady in both groups. A decrease in non-HCC liver-related deaths was seen in the HBV group between 1997 and 2006, but not in the HCV group. After a sharp decrease between 1999 and 2002, drug-related mortality rates in the HCV group have been stable. CONCLUSIONS Improvements in HBV treatment and uptake have most likely reduced non-HCC liver-related mortality. Encouragingly, HCV drug-related mortality remained low compared to pre-2002 levels, likely due to changes in opiate supply, and maintenance or improvement in harm reduction strategies.

Vilar Gomez E, Sanchez Rodriguez Y, Torres Gonzalez A, Calzadilla Bertot L, Arus Soler E, Martinez Perez Y, Yasells Garcia A, Abreu Vazquez MDR. Viusid, a nutritional supplement, increases survival and reduces disease progression in HCV-related decompensated cirrhosis: a randomised and controlled trial. BMJ Open 2011; 1:e000140. Abstract
OBJECTIVES Viusid is a nutritional supplement with recognised antioxidant and immunomodulatory properties which could have beneficial effects on cirrhosis-related clinical outcomes such as survival, disease progression and development of hepatocellular carcinoma (HCC). This study evaluated the efficacy and safety of viusid in patients with HCV-related decompensated cirrhosis. DESIGN A randomised double-blind and placebo-controlled study was conducted in a tertiary care academic centre (National Institute of Gastroenterology, Havana, Cuba). The authors randomly assigned 100 patients with HCV-related decompensated cirrhosis to receive viusid (three oral sachets daily, n=50) or placebo (n=50) during 96 weeks. The primary outcome of the study was overall survival at 96 weeks, and the secondary outcomes included time to disease progression, time to HCC diagnosis, time to worsening of the prognostic scoring systems Child-Pugh and Model for End-Stage Liver Disease, and time to a new occurrence or relapse for each one of the main clinical complications secondary to portal hypertension at 96 weeks. RESULTS Viusid led to a significant improvement in overall survival (90%) versus placebo (74%) (HR 0.27, 95% CI 0.08 to 0.92; p=0.036). A similar improvement in disease progression was seen in viusid-treated patients (28%), compared with placebo-treated patients (48%) (HR 0.47, 95% CI 0.22 to 0.89; p=0.044). However, the beneficial effects of viusid were wholly observed among patients with Child-Pugh classes B or C, but not among patients with Child-Pugh class A. The cumulative incidence of HCC was significantly reduced in patients treated with viusid (2%) as compared with placebo (12%) (HR 0.15, 95% CI 0.019 to 0.90; p=0.046). Viusid was well tolerated. CONCLUSIONS The results indicate that treatment with viusid leads to a notable improvement in overall clinical outcomes such as survival, disease progression and development of HCC in patients with HCV-related decompensated cirrhosis.
